Originally Posted by Spectator
For you Volant owners, did you have any problems with the plastic pipe from the air filters to the MAF? Mine is a little loose, so there's a small gap around the connection btw the pip and MAF, and clamps won't smash the plastic down for a tighter fit.
It's a tight fit, but if you push hard enough, the plastic tube will slip over the MAF inlet. I even have to wiggle mine a little while pushing on it just right to get her to mount properly. The first couple times was a little challenging, but it's not that difficult anymore. Maybe you could file down the inside edge of the plastic tube a little (very little)?

After getting the tube mounted, tighten down the worm clamp and you should be good.

I recently switched from the Volant back to the SLP lid. The Volant work great, but it choked my heads/cam. Here is what I have gathered.

TA Volant- Best intake there is. Sealed to the hood and the ram air is in front of the airbox (airbox is oversized because of hood height). there are 2 huge filters and the intake tube to the MAF is large and unrestricted.

SS Volant- nice design, but the airbox is smaller, and there is a huge plastic tube running down the middle of the intake tube before the MAF. The airbox DOES work, the box breathes through the hood like it is designed and fills with road dirt VERY quickly, but it simply can't work as well as the TA Ram Air. If the intake tube was unrestricted it could be just as good as the lid or TA Volant. I want to make a steel intake tube that isn't restricted and I will put it back on.

LID- Proven, people run 9's with the lid, so it works. Doesn't rely on the hood to breath.
